Sports coaches at Rowan College of South Jersey – Cumberland Campus earned an average of $9,600 in 2024, according to the U.S. Department of Education.

This salary ranks as the 31st highest among post-secondary institutions in New Jersey.

Female coaches leading women’s teams at Rowan College of South Jersey – Cumberland Campus earned an average of $9,750, while male coaches of men’s teams earned $9,500.

The college employed a total of 10 sports coaches during that year.

A Knight Commission report projects that within a decade, some Power 5 football coaches will earn more than their schools spend on scholarships and medical care for all athletes. The study estimates more than $1 billion in new annual revenue from the expanded College Football Playoff and media rights deals. By 2032, nearly half of public Power 5 schools could reach this ‘crossover point.’
